Welcome to on-call for Crumblecast, our crash-report pipeline. Reports land in the ingest queue, get symbolicated, then fan out to dashboards. If symbolication stalls, restart the worker pool first. Should the pipeline's sealed config vault need unlocking during an incident, use the recovery passphrase that follows.

strongbox words: kelion-ralvan-casix-aldeth-gorius-kelath-isteth-tamwyn-novok-queniel-druok-quenok-wenael

## Authentication

Keyturn is Ostermark's internal secrets-rotation utility. It rotates database credentials, signing keys, and service passwords on a schedule defined in `rotation.yaml`. As a contractor you have read-only access to rotation history; write operations require sponsor approval through the Bellweather approval queue. All CLI commands talk to the rotation API over mutual TLS, and each request additionally carries a short-lived bearer credential, which for the sandbox environment is shown below.

login token, yajeg-fawif: eyJhbGciOiJIUzI1NiIsInR5cCI6IkpXVCJ9.eyJzdWIiOiIEdPQYnZXaZIn0.HSRTnYZBx0Qc

Step 6: Update health checks behind the Larkspan load balancer. The new Orbit service exposes a dedicated health endpoint instead of the old root path, so the balancer must be repointed or nodes will be marked unhealthy after cut-over. Apply the change to one pool at a time and confirm each node returns healthy before proceeding to the next. Support should watch the Larkspan console during the rollout. Set the health-check parameters exactly as follows.

config for bafof-yadup:
[raldor]
team = druys
access_code = ac_de306a
host = raldor.zemvarworks.local
port = 9000
owner = wendor.julir
peer = belael.halixstack.local